Energy market regulation in the new regulatory environment

28th June 2005

Conference

Australian Energy & Utility Summit, Sydney

Summary

Efficient investment in infrastructure is vital, but it is equally important that prices in the NEM are established in such a way as to ensure that electricity consumers can contribute to the overall efficiency of the NEM. In short, consumers will only be able to contribute if they are able to receive and act on price signals.
